## Releases

Cutting a release of Gatewick (our internal API gateway) is mostly painless. The rate limiter config ships with the binary, so any bucket-size or burst-window changes need a full release — no hot patching, we learned that lesson the hard way. Run the limiter replay suite first; it hammers staging with recorded traffic from the Orvale cluster and flags regressions. Once it's green, tag the build and sign it. The signing key for release artifacts is:

rollout seal: bky6_DMBm2d

Receiving: the Harrowmere Reservoir water samples arrive in two chilled cases via Lorvik Transit. Verify seals are intact, log temperature strips immediately, and refrigerate within ten minutes of arrival. Do not open the inner liners; the Caldwick lab will do so. The courier will wait for the confidential hand-over instruction below.

handover note for yagep-tagef: the fenok sorwyn courier leaves the fraok sileth sorax ledger at gate 2873 under passcode 476683

Subject: Handover — Cartwheel checkout load tests

Hi Priya,

Handing over the Cartwheel checkout load-test run before I'm out. The synthetic traffic generator is pinned to the staging cluster in Bruneval, ramping 200→2,000 sessions over 40 minutes. Watch the payment-intent queue; if p99 exceeds 900 ms, abort and page me. Results get signed before upload to the evidence bucket, so you'll need the key below.

signing key of kajof-kawif = bky3_329

MEMO — Awards Night Trophies

Hi Priya,

The engraved trophies for the Stonewick Annual Awards are due back from Glint & Burr Engravers on Tuesday. There are fourteen in total, each boxed individually — please check the spelling on every nameplate against the winners list before you sign anything, since last year we caught two errors after the fact. They'll come by courier, not the usual post. Store them in the locked cabinet in the side office until the night. For the hand-over with the courier, the confidential instruction is:

dispatch memo: the holok kelmir courier leaves the eliius istwyn druys ledger at gate 6970 under passcode 084690